On Sat, Dec 18, 2004 at 12:47:32AM +0100, Michael Schwendt wrote:
> That won't work. To add independent tags/fields to an RPM package file
> name, you must modify every available RPM filename parser so they
> recognize this new scheme.

Programs shouldn't be parsing filenames.  They should be using rpmlib 
or rpm -q to extract the tags they need from the package.

> Available RPM tools would parse %vendor in
> your filename as belonging to %release.  And "rpm -qp --qf
> %{vendor}\\n package.rpm" would return the internal value set in the
> "Vendor:" tag, not your vendor from the file name.

They would be the same in this case.  The build system would set
Vendor: fe for Fedora Extras, for example, and the resulting build
would have .fe.i386.rpm at the end of the filename.
